Mint Property Finance, the specialist property finance lender, has appointed Irene Thomas (pictured) as managing director.
She joins with senior experience in specialist lending and financial services, including 14 years as director of commercial operations at Together and four years as chief operating officer at Assetz Capital.
Thomas will take responsibility for day-to-day leadership and operational management, supporting expansion and service standards.

Andrew Lazare, CEO at Mint Property Finance, who has led the company since it was founded in 2011, moves into the role of chief executive officer, focusing on strategic direction and long-term growth.
